+- (void)testSubPatternCount {
+ STAssertEquals(0, [[GTMRegex regexWithPattern:@".*"] subPatternCount], nil);
+ STAssertEquals(1, [[GTMRegex regexWithPattern:@"(.*)"] subPatternCount], nil);
+ STAssertEquals(1, [[GTMRegex regexWithPattern:@"[fo]*(.*)[bar]*"] subPatternCount], nil);
+ STAssertEquals(3, [[GTMRegex regexWithPattern:@"([fo]*)(.*)([bar]*)"] subPatternCount], nil);
+ STAssertEquals(7, [[GTMRegex regexWithPattern:@"(([bar]*)|([fo]*))(.*)(([bar]*)|([fo]*))"] subPatternCount], nil);
+}
+
+- (void)testMatchesString {
+ // simple pattern
+ GTMRegex *regex = [GTMRegex regexWithPattern:@"foo.*bar"];
+ STAssertNotNil(regex, nil);
+ STAssertTrue([regex matchesString:@"foobar"], nil);
+ STAssertTrue([regex matchesString:@"foobydoo spambar"], nil);
+ STAssertFalse([regex matchesString:@"zzfoobarzz"], nil);
+ STAssertFalse([regex matchesString:@"zzfoobydoo spambarzz"], nil);
+ STAssertFalse([regex matchesString:@"abcdef"], nil);
+ STAssertFalse([regex matchesString:@""], nil);
+ STAssertFalse([regex matchesString:nil], nil);
+ // pattern w/ sub patterns
+ regex = [GTMRegex regexWithPattern:@"(foo)(.*)(bar)"];
+ STAssertNotNil(regex, nil);
+ STAssertTrue([regex matchesString:@"foobar"], nil);
+ STAssertTrue([regex matchesString:@"foobydoo spambar"], nil);
+ STAssertFalse([regex matchesString:@"zzfoobarzz"], nil);
+ STAssertFalse([regex matchesString:@"zzfoobydoo spambarzz"], nil);
+ STAssertFalse([regex matchesString:@"abcdef"], nil);
+ STAssertFalse([regex matchesString:@""], nil);
+ STAssertFalse([regex matchesString:nil], nil);
+}
+
+- (void)testSubPatternsOfString {
+ GTMRegex *regex = [GTMRegex regexWithPattern:@"(fo(o+))((bar)|(baz))"];
+ STAssertNotNil(regex, nil);
+ STAssertEquals(5, [regex subPatternCount], nil);
+ NSArray *subPatterns = [regex subPatternsOfString:@"foooooobaz"];
+ STAssertNotNil(subPatterns, nil);
+ STAssertEquals(6U, [subPatterns count], nil);
+ STAssertEqualStrings(@"foooooobaz", [subPatterns objectAtIndex:0], nil);
+ STAssertEqualStrings(@"foooooo", [subPatterns objectAtIndex:1], nil);
+ STAssertEqualStrings(@"ooooo", [subPatterns objectAtIndex:2], nil);
+ STAssertEqualStrings(@"baz", [subPatterns objectAtIndex:3], nil);
+ STAssertTrue(([NSNull null] == [subPatterns objectAtIndex:4]), nil);
+ STAssertEqualStrings(@"baz", [subPatterns objectAtIndex:5], nil);
+
+ // not there
+ subPatterns = [regex subPatternsOfString:@"aaa"];
+ STAssertNil(subPatterns, nil);
+
+ // not extra stuff on either end
+ subPatterns = [regex subPatternsOfString:@"ZZZfoooooobaz"];
+ STAssertNil(subPatterns, nil);
+ subPatterns = [regex subPatternsOfString:@"foooooobazZZZ"];
+ STAssertNil(subPatterns, nil);
+ subPatterns = [regex subPatternsOfString:@"ZZZfoooooobazZZZ"];
+ STAssertNil(subPatterns, nil);
+}

+- (void)testStringByReplacingMatchesInStringWithReplacement {
+ GTMRegex *regex = [GTMRegex regexWithPattern:@"(foo)(.*)(bar)"];
+ STAssertNotNil(regex, nil);
+ // the basics
+ STAssertEqualStrings(@"weeZbarZbydoo spamZfooZdoggies",
+ [regex stringByReplacingMatchesInString:@"weefoobydoo spambardoggies"
+ withReplacement:@"Z\\3Z\\2Z\\1Z"],
+ nil);
+ // nil/empty replacement
+ STAssertEqualStrings(@"weedoggies",
+ [regex stringByReplacingMatchesInString:@"weefoobydoo spambardoggies"
+ withReplacement:nil],
+ nil);
+ STAssertEqualStrings(@"weedoggies",
+ [regex stringByReplacingMatchesInString:@"weefoobydoo spambardoggies"
+ withReplacement:@""],
+ nil);
+ // use optional and invale subexpression parts to confirm that works
+ regex = [GTMRegex regexWithPattern:@"(fo(o+))((bar)|(baz))"];
+ STAssertNotNil(regex, nil);
+ STAssertEqualStrings(@"aaa baz bar bar foo baz aaa",
+ [regex stringByReplacingMatchesInString:@"aaa foooooobaz fooobar bar foo baz aaa"
+ withReplacement:@"\\4\\5"],
+ nil);
+ STAssertEqualStrings(@"aaa ZZZ ZZZ bar foo baz aaa",
+ [regex stringByReplacingMatchesInString:@"aaa foooooobaz fooobar bar foo baz aaa"
+ withReplacement:@"Z\\10Z\\12Z"],
+ nil);
+ // test slashes in replacement that aren't part of the subpattern reference
+ regex = [GTMRegex regexWithPattern:@"a+"];
+ STAssertNotNil(regex, nil);
+ STAssertEqualStrings(@"z\\\\0 \\\\a \\\\\\\\0z",
+ [regex stringByReplacingMatchesInString:@"zaz"
+ withReplacement:@"\\\\0 \\\\\\0 \\\\\\\\0"],
+ nil);
+ STAssertEqualStrings(@"z\\\\a \\\\\\\\0 \\\\\\\\az",
+ [regex stringByReplacingMatchesInString:@"zaz"
+ withReplacement:@"\\\\\\0 \\\\\\\\0 \\\\\\\\\\0"],
+ nil);
+ STAssertEqualStrings(@"z\\\\\\\\0 \\\\\\\\a \\\\\\\\\\\\0z",
+ [regex stringByReplacingMatchesInString:@"zaz"
+ withReplacement:@"\\\\\\\\0 \\\\\\\\\\0 \\\\\\\\\\\\0"],
+ nil);
+}
